Tasting Note
Lemon, peach and nectarine with hazelnut, toasted brioche, coconut and sea-smoke. Medium–full, silky texture, bright mineral acidity and subtle oak-driven creaminess; savory, complex, long finish in a Burgundian style.

Production Method
Hand-harvested old-vine fruit; whole-bunch pressing, native-yeast barrel fermentation in French oak (Premium commonly 100% new), full malolactic conversion and 12–16 months lees ageing with occasional bâtonnage; minimal intervention.
Vineyard Info
Founded by Phillip Jones in 1979 at Leongatha (South Gippsland). Organic since 1993 and biodynamic since 2002. Small estate with old-vine blocks; Jean‑Marie Fourrier became chief winemaker in 2020. Very limited production, allocation release.
